  • @DenW  The switches themself do have separate groups, its all in the manual: group 1 is for the left switch, group 2 (single click) and 3 (double click) is for the right switch, group 4 is little bit badly designed overal group for both switches

  • it's not possible to get direct control yet with anything hue related, everything needs to go through the bridge. it will change in the future when Zigbee's Light Link is implemented, but right now, that is not the case
